A good friend of M&BR was at Toviano’s first game of the season yesterday down at the old Texas Rangers ballpark. He was able to talk to the five-star afterwards and asked about Michigan.

Toviano mentioned that the Wolverines are “high for sure” and really enjoyed his official visit back in June, calling it a unique experience.

The expectation is that Toviano will be back in Ann Arbor this fall in order to check out a packed Big House. He has four remaining official visits with Ohio State, LSU, Oregon, A&M, Texas, and others aggressively pushing for one of them.

Michigan was trying to get Toviano up to the barbecue last month but opted out for traveling to Baton Rouge instead. I wouldn’t put too much thought into that because his interest has yet to waver.

This is a Steve Clinkscale movement as he look to pry the Rivals100 secondary talent out of the Lone Star state. This is a legit possibility as Toviano has shown that he’s willing to leave.

Michigan got help this summer with recruiting Toviano through two verbal commits in Amir Herring and Collins Acheampong down at IMG Academy for the Under Armour Future 50 camp. The rest of the class recognizes how major of an acquisition Toviano would be and each should go out of their way to make a pitch.

If Toviano is able to attend one of the marquee games on the schedule like Hawaii, Penn State, or Michigan State, that’d be huge considering the amount of commits who are expected to attend as well. Clinkscale is an excellent recruiter but it’s doesn’t hurt to have more voices, especially fellow players, assisting in the effort.
